The heartbeat of Baltic Pride. We take to the streets of the city center to demand equal rights, celebrate our progress, and show the world that we are here to stay. Whether you are marching for yourself or as an ally, your presence makes our collective voice louder and harder to ignore.
02
Beyond the march, immerse yourself in a week-long celebration of queer culture. Our program features everything from thought-provoking film screenings and human rights workshops to vibrant community picnics and late-night performances. There is a space for everyone to learn, connect, and celebrate our diverse identities.


03
Your safety and well-being are our top priorities. We provide dedicated safe zones, mental health resources, and a trained team of volunteers to ensure every participant feels secure and respected. Baltic Pride is a sanctuary where you can express your true self without fear, surrounded by a community that has your back.

Absolutely. The March for Equality is a public demonstration and is free for everyone. We believe that the fight for human rights should never have a barrier to entry. While some specific indoor festival events (like film screenings or gala nights) may require a ticket to cover venue costs, the main march and rally are open to all.
Your safety is our #1 priority. We work in close coordination with local law enforcement and professional security teams to ensure a peaceful environment. Additionally, we have a dedicated team of trained Pride Volunteers and Marshals stationed throughout the route to provide assistance and maintain a secure place for celebration.
